#18e544 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#18e544 is composed of 9.4% red, 89.8% green and 26.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 89.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 70.3% yellow and 10.2% black. It has a hue angle of 132.9 degrees, a saturation of 81% and a lightness of 49.6%. #18e544 color hex could be obtained by blending #30ff88 with #00cb00. Closest websafe color is: #00cc33.

Shades and Tints of #18e544
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#021005 is the darkest color, while #fdfffe is the lightest one.
